Legal Question in Family Law in New York
Child support
I`m marrying a man who has 2 children from a previous marriage. He regularly pays his child support. Since I earn more than my fiance can I held responsible?

Re: Child support
In certain circumstances a spouse can be held accountable for any and all outstanding debts and obligations a spouse may have, even if the obligations predate the marriage.
You need to have at least 2 consultations with an atty, prior to your marriage. You need full written financial disclosures for the two of you; and an open discussion about your respective financial status, before an atty.
